Cancer&Entry Information
Cancer Name | ovarian cancer |
ICD-0-3 | C56.9 |
Methods | qPCR, Western blot, Luciferase reporter assay, in vitro knockdown |
Sample | ovarian cancer cell lines (HEY-T30 and SKOV3) |
Expression Pattern | differential expression |
Function Description | MALAT1 could sponge miR-211 as a competing endogenous RNA and potentially up-regulate PHF19 expression, thus facilitating the OC progression. These findings suggest that the MALAT1/miR-211/PHF19 axis may act as a key mediator in OC and provide new insight into the prevention of this disease.miR-211 sponges lncRNA MALAT1 to suppress tumor growth and progression through inhibiting PHF19 in ovarian carcinoma. |
Pubmed ID | 29874124 |
Year | 2018 |
Title | miR-211 Sponges lncRNA MALAT1 to Suppress Tumor Growth and Progression Through Inhibiting PHF19 in Ovarian Carcinoma |
